If you are talking about a registered facility then there is probably little you can do regarding training records if they have gone missing. However you have a log book and that contains records of all flights. Aircraft Technical logs are required to be kept up to two years after the destruction of the aircraft therefore, all flights are traceable and the CAA will accept your log book for training received provided it is correctly entered.
Examination papers are issued to a custodian who is also a Ground Examiner, if the papers go missing the GE is not likely to be reauthorised.
